    Britney Spears Pleads Guilty to Reckless Driving in California Case

    Pop icon Britney Spears, aged 44, has entered a guilty plea to charges of reckless driving stemming from an incident in California earlier this year. This legal resolution allows her to avoid incarceration, marking a significant development in the case. Reckless driving charges often carry serious consequences, but Spears’ plea deal has resulted in a more lenient outcome. The case attracted public attention due to her celebrity status and the circumstances surrounding the arrest.

    Reckless driving is considered a serious traffic violation that can endanger public safety, and legal systems typically impose penalties ranging from fines to imprisonment. Spears’ ability to sidestep jail time reflects the negotiated terms of her plea agreement, which may include probation or other conditions. This outcome highlights the complexities celebrities face when navigating the legal system, balancing public scrutiny with legal repercussions. Meanwhile, the incident adds to the ongoing narrative of Spears’ personal and legal challenges in recent years.

    Notably, this case underscores the broader issue of traffic safety enforcement in California, where reckless driving remains a significant concern. Spears’ plea may serve as a reminder of the importance of responsible driving behavior, regardless of one’s public profile. The resolution of this case also allows Spears to focus on her career and personal life without the burden of a prolonged legal battle. In a significant development, the avoidance of jail time may influence public perceptions of justice and accountability for high-profile individuals.
